Is it safe to use a plane tach. to measure your helis head speed?

It can be done but you have to figure out a safe way to do this. Your not going to want to hold a tach over a hovering heli. You will not live long doing so.
If the tach has large numbers so that you can read it from a distance maybe attach the tach to a bracket mounted to the skid.

I tape the tacho to a wooden pole about 3 feet long and hover the heli over it. I found it is IMPOSSIBLE (for me) to read the tacho while keeping the heli still and as close to the tacho as possible, so get a friend to read the tacho while I stand on the other side so the numbers don't distract me. If you can see them, you WILL look at them!

Safety First
What works well for checking head speed the safe way is from underneath the rotor disc? If you have a little time make a heli stand about 5 foot high with clamps to hold the heli in place while you run it up. Also make it heavy to make sure your bird wont get away Grant you it’s hard to bring to a field for set up so do your set up at home. I taped a dental mirror near the sensor of my glowbee so that when it's layed down, the sensor is reading upwards. The display tilts for easier reading. Then I hover over it to get a reading with the two blade setting.
